6 wanted persons, including minors, nabbed in Eastern Visayas

AT LEAST six wanted persons, including minors, were nabbed in two separate operations in Eastern Visayas Thursday, February 20.

Arrested were Vincent Anthony Clemente, 20; Lovely Caratay, 18; and three minors ages 17 and 16, by virtue of warrant of arrest dated February 6, 2020 for attempted murder.

The warrant of arrest was issued by Honorable Nathaniel Baldono, presiding judge of Regional Trial Court (RTC) Branch 2 in Borongan City, with recommended bail of P120,000 for each of the accused.

Criminal Investigation and Detection Group (CIDG)-Eastern Samar Provincial Field Unit led by Chief Master Sergeant Jose Marcelino Gagabuan and Borongan City Police led the operation around 4 p.m. in Borongan City, Eastern Samar.

In Leyte, police arrested Juditha Romo, 57, married, and a resident of said of Palompon town.

Palompon Municipal Police led by Captain Ambrosio Demain and Regional Anti-Cybercrime Unit 8 led by Lieutenant Colonel Robert Bongayon Jr. arrested Romo by virtue of warrant of arrest dated October 29, 2019 for violation of section 4 c (4) of RA 10175 or the Cyber Crime Prevention Act of 2012.

The warrant of arrest was issued by Honorable Janet Cabalona, acting presiding judge of RTC Branch 8 in Tacloban City, with recommended bail of P48,000.

Meanwhile, Police in Southern Leyte also implemented a search warrant against respondent Vergel Bernales, 54, jobless, and a resident of Liloan town, for violation of Republic Act (RA) 10591 or the “Comprehensive Firearms and Ammunition Regulation Act.”

Honorable Carlos Arguelles, presiding judge of RTC Branch 14 in Baybay City issued the search warrant dated February 18, 2020 which resulted in the arrest of Bernales and confiscation of one unit Caliber .38 revolver with serial number 981403 marked “Danao Arms MFG. Corp. Danao City, Cebu”, 14 pieces ammunition for Caliber .38 revolver; and one piece pouch from the latter’s possession.

CIDG-Southern Leyte Provincial Field Unit led by Lieutenant Herbert Mendoza and Liloan Municipal Police led Lieutenant Mark David Velmonted arrested Bernales at about 7:15 a.m. Thursday in Liloan town. (SunStar Philippines)
